On 05/21/2018 12:46 PM, Daniel P. Berrangé wrote:
> Support for the 'cow' format was delete from QEMU so will always throw
> an error if tried in libvirt with modern QEMU
>
>   commit 550830f9351291c585c963204ad9127998b1c1ce
>   Author: Stefan Hajnoczi <stefanha at redhat.com>
>   Date:   Tue Sep 16 15:24:24 2014 +0100
>
>     block: delete cow block driver
>
> Signed-off-by: Daniel P. Berrangé <berrange at redhat.com>

Reviewed-by: Laine Stump <laine at laine.org>
